The responsibilities in finance manager jobs can be as diverse as the job itself. Generally, finance manager prepare financial records, provide financial advice and support for a sound decision-making process and manage or direct financial investments.
Many of today's finance managers are accountants themselves. This lets them to understand the complexities job. Daily, they measure the company's financial status, their investors and everything that affects it. Because finance is such a mammoth field to be understood by a single person, you will find that finance manager jobs are divided based on the field of specialization.
As cited earlier, making the business tick depends on shoulders of finance managers. They must see to it that each step taken can become a company's profit in the coming months or years. A single wrong step could bring the company down to its knees or face its untimely end.
With regards to long-term financial decisions, it's the financial manager's ability to see through the future are put to the test. Aside from that, their jobs include raising funds for investments and short-term cash inflow required to sustain the company's day-to-day activities. On top of that, they develop and maintain financial statements, interpret the figures and apply different financial strategies necessary to promote the well-being of the organization.
In many major organizations, finance managers work together under one umbrella known as the finance team. Different expertise are grouped together to perform one objective, bring success to their doors. Common roles of finance managers include:
- Creation and interpretation of financial figures, including sales analysis and finance over expense performance comparison, gross margin, capital and depreciation.
- They correspond with the company's stakeholders or investors in order to secure and validate business directives.
- Finance managers are required to understand a broad range of financial data accurately. Discover likely areas to improve business finances and create procedures necessary to accomplish those goals.
- Make use of wide range of data sets including historical, market and the company's financial position and present them in a way that it could fix business problems or function as a basis for the management's sound business decision.
